Potential cyberattack brings major hospital system's phones and internet down. AnMed: The AnMed hospital system, located in Upstate and Northeast Georgia, is facing a cybersecurity disruption involving malware that caused a phone and internet outage. The organization confirmed that state and federal authorities as well as third-party cybersecurity specialists are mobilized to restore systems. Due to the incident, AnMed Medical Group offices and imaging services will be closed on Monday, July 27, although urgent care centers and laboratory services remain open.
